Transaction 75209673567e26fe9cee5daee796357d5e4536ca5dc4f2c7636ba8560a719b23
1 Input
1 Output
-
75209673567e26fe9cee5daee796357d5e4536ca5dc4f2c7636ba8560a719b23:0
- value
- 98594600
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1006110366b55fb00dda10bef629feefe62ce321 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12Tj5aJa2yfi8ycGdMqWwdT7AapwaSYaSE